India U-19 Dominates Australia in Youth ODI, Secures Series Win

India’s Under-19 cricket team continued their dominance over Australia in the three-match youth ODI series, securing a convincing nine-wicket victory in the second match on Monday. This victory gives India an unassailable 2-0 lead in the series. The hero of the match was opener Sahil Parakh, who blasted an aggressive unbeaten century, showcasing his talent and power hitting.

Parakh’s remarkable innings of 109 not out, achieved off just 75 balls with 14 boundaries and 5 sixes, propelled India towards their target of 177 runs. He formed a formidable partnership of 153 runs with Abhigyan Kundu, who also remained unbeaten on 53 runs, to seal the victory for India in just 22 overs. Earlier, India had won the first match by seven wickets on Saturday.

The Australian Under-19 team, despite some promising starts, were unable to build substantial partnerships, ultimately getting bowled out for 176 runs in 49.3 overs. Indian bowlers, led by Karnataka’s Samarth Nagaraj (2/34), Kerala’s Mohammed Enaan (2/30), and off-spinner Kiran Chormale (2/29), shared six wickets between them, effectively restricting the Australian batting line-up. Addison Sheriff, the Australian middle-order batter, top-scored with 39 runs from 61 balls, but it was not enough to challenge India’s strong performance.

The third and final match of the series will be played on Thursday. Both teams will then travel to Chennai for two unofficial ‘Tests’ beginning on September 30.
